Position Summary
The Audio/Visual Specialist provides support in the areas of audio/video and technical communications. This specialist works with producers/directors on design, testing, installation and positioning of equipment and props for live events or meetings.
Essential Functions of the Position
- Sets up and adjusts audio-visual equipment and performs routine maintenance. Audio visual
- Hardware includes, but is not limited to: projectors, projections, teleconferencing equipment, sound systems and procedural trainers.
- Assists in editing tapes.
- Troubleshoots and fixes any problems that arise with any A/V equipment and be able to install and maintain all A/V equipment across AMO as requested by the Contracting Officer or COR.
- Maintains accurate record of equipment inventory and troubleshoots equipment problems.
- Works under moderate supervision.
- Performs other relevant duties as assigned.
